Avery Downs and David Park are both outsiders in their respective families. Avery is the black sheep of her family, while David has always been bullied by his elder brother, Alexander. Avery thinks she is constantly stigmatized because of her sexuality but she doesn't know there's more to it. David is like a sheep in lion's clothing. He hides his weakness and harbors a desire for revenge. Thanks to their families, Avery and David were forced into an arranged marriage. They both had feelings for their former loves and had no expectations from the marriage. Starting their new lives together, David's shortcomings was always a source of frustration to Avery. They had very little things in common and every little thing he did pissed her off. She couldn't handle his flaws. Will they eventually learn to accept each other's differences and live in peace? How would they handle the vengeful and manipulative Alexander Park and Emily Downs and break free from them? Would there be room for love to blossom? What would happen to their relationship when they find out that they may share the same ex-lover? Read on to find out!
